zht服务器是什么意思
-
ZHT服务器是指"Zht (Zero Hop Hash Table)"服务器。ZHT是一种分布式哈希表,用于存储和检索大规模数据。它提供了一种快速而可靠的方式来处理海量数据,适用于各种分布式系统和云计算环境。
ZHT服务器的主要功能是将数据在多个服务器节点之间进行分布式存储和访问。它使用一种基于哈希函数的方式将数据分散存储在不同的物理节点上,这样可以提高系统的可扩展性和容错性。通过使用哈希函数,ZHT服务器可以快速定位数据所在的物理节点,从而实现快速的数据访问和检索。
ZHT服务器的设计目标是高性能和高可靠性。它通过将数据分布在多个物理节点上,可以提高数据的访问速度和系统的吞吐量。同时,ZHT服务器还具有容错能力,即使某个节点发生故障,系统仍然能够正常工作。
除了基本的数据存储和检索功能,ZHT服务器还提供了一些高级功能,如数据复制和数据一致性保证。通过数据复制,ZHT服务器可以在多个节点上保存数据的备份,从而提高数据的可用性和可靠性。通过数据一致性保证,ZHT服务器可以确保在分布式环境下对数据的修改操作具有一致性。
总而言之,ZHT服务器是一种用于分布式数据存储和访问的服务器,它提供了高性能和高可靠性的数据管理功能,适用于各种分布式系统和云计算环境。通过使用ZHT服务器,可以实现对海量数据的快速和可靠的处理。
1年前 -
"zht服务器"是一个比较模糊和不确定的术语,无法准确地确定其具体含义。然而,从常见的服务器术语和环境中,有一些可能的解释可以提供参考。
-
ZHT(Zero-Height Table)服务器:ZHT服务器指的是Zero-Height Table服务器,它是一种高性能的分布式服务器,用于存储无结构的键值对数据。ZHT服务器通过将数据映射到可伸缩的存储节点上来实现数据的分布式存储和检索。
-
ZHT(Zoning and Handover Table)服务器:ZHT服务器也可能指的是Zoning and Handover Table服务器,它是在无线通信系统中用于管理用户设备的位置信息和无线资源分配的服务器。ZHT服务器可以帮助无线网络实现无缝的移动性,并管理无线资源以保证良好的通信质量和系统性能。
-
ZHT(Zhihui Technology)服务器:ZHT服务器还可能是指智慧科技(Zhihui Technology)服务器。智慧科技是一家中国的网络服务提供商,他们为客户提供各种云计算、数据中心和网络解决方案,他们的服务器可能以"ZHT"作为品牌名称。
-
ZHT(Zealer high transparence)服务器:ZHT服务器也可能是指Zealer high transparence服务器,它是号称高度透明度的服务器。这类服务器可能通过采用开放源代码软件和透明度原则,使用户可以更好地了解服务器的配置和运行情况。
-
ZHT服务器其他可能含义:除了以上提到的潜在含义外,"zht服务器"也可能只是一个个人或团队自定义的名称,没有具体的定义和含义。
总之,"zht服务器"是一个不确定具体含义的术语,可能是Zero-Height Table服务器、Zoning and Handover Table服务器、Zhihui Technology服务器、Zealer high transparence服务器,或者其他个人或团队自定义的名称。具体含义需要根据上下文和背景来判断。
1年前 -
-
ZHT服务器指的是ZeroHop-Transfer (ZHT) 服务器,它是一种用于分布式系统中进行高效键值存储和数据检索的服务器。
ZHT是一种分布式键值存储系统,它允许用户通过指定的key来存储和检索数据。与传统的关系型数据库相比,ZHT具有更高的性能和可扩展性。它适用于需要大规模存储和访问数据的场景,例如分布式文件系统、分布式数据库、数据缓存等。
以下是关于ZHT服务器的一些常见问题的回答。
- ZHT服务器的特点是什么?
ZHT服务器具有以下主要特点:
-
高性能:ZHT使用一种类似于一致性哈希的算法来均匀分布数据,并将数据存储在不同的服务器上。这种设计可以保证系统的负载均衡和高性能。
-
可扩展性:当需要扩展存储容量或提高系统性能时,可以通过增加新的ZHT节点来实现。新的节点可以很容易地加入到集群中,并负责存储和检索新的数据。
-
弹性:如果某个节点发生故障或离线,ZHT可以自动将已存储在该节点上的数据重新分布到其他可用节点上,从而保持系统的持续可用性。
-
数据一致性:ZHT使用一种称为Quorum-Based Consistency的方法来保证数据的一致性。这种方法在写入操作时需要多个节点达成一致,从而确保数据的正确性。
- ZHT服务器的工作原理是什么?
ZHT服务器的工作原理可以概括为以下几个步骤:
-
客户端发送一个存储请求给ZHT服务器,其中包含一个唯一的key和相应的value。
-
ZHT服务器使用哈希函数将key映射到一组不同的服务器节点上。每个节点负责维护一部分key-value对。
-
如果写入请求,ZHT将请求发送给所有负责该key的节点,并等待节点的确认。一旦大多数节点确认写入成功,ZHT服务器返回成功给客户端。
-
如果读取请求,ZHT服务器首先确定负责该key的节点,然后向该节点发送请求,并返回获取到的value。
-
在存储过程中,如果有节点发生故障或离线,ZHT服务器会自动将数据从该节点重新分布到其他可用节点上。
- 如何搭建和配置ZHT服务器?
要搭建和配置ZHT服务器,可以按照以下步骤进行:
-
安装和配置依赖软件:首先需要安装和配置ZHT所依赖的软件包,如LevelDB、Protocol Buffer等。
-
下载和编译ZHT源代码:从ZHT的官方网站或代码仓库中下载ZHT的源代码,并按照官方文档中的指导进行编译和安装。
-
配置ZHT服务器:编辑ZHT的配置文件,设置服务器的ip地址、端口号、存储路径等参数。
-
启动ZHT服务器:通过命令行或脚本启动ZHT服务器,并监控日志文件以确保服务器正常运行。
-
测试ZHT服务器:使用ZHT提供的客户端工具或编写自己的测试程序,向ZHT服务器发送存储和检索请求,验证服务器的功能和性能。
- ZHT服务器的应用场景有哪些?
ZHT服务器在以下应用场景中具有广泛的应用:
-
分布式文件系统:ZHT可以用于存储和检索分布式文件系统中的文件和目录信息。客户端可以通过文件路径作为key来访问文件系统中的数据。
-
分布式数据库:ZHT可以用作分布式数据库中的键值存储引擎。数据库表中的主键可以作为key,而数据记录可以作为value进行存储和检索。
-
数据缓存:ZHT可以用作数据缓存层,将热点数据存储在内存中以提高访问速度。客户端可以通过缓存键作为key来获取缓存数据。
-
分布式计算:ZHT可以与分布式计算框架结合使用,用于存储和检索计算任务的输入和输出数据。
总结:ZHT服务器是一种用于分布式系统的高效键值存储和检索的服务器。它具有高性能、可扩展性、弹性和数据一致性等特点,适用于分布式文件系统、分布式数据库、数据缓存等场景。搭建和配置ZHT服务器需要安装和配置依赖软件、下载和编译源代码、配置服务器和启动服务器。ZHT服务器在分布式文件系统、分布式数据库、数据缓存和分布式计算等应用场景中有广泛的应用。
1年前